What is a (Good) Promotion Rate and How To Calculate It

AIHR

Knowing how to calculate the promotion rate and benchmark your internal promotion rate against competitors allows businesses to understand how well they are promoting from within and pinpoint areas where promotion policies and practices could be improved. SHRM’s benchmarking report states that the average promotion rate is 6%.
